Guided Walks in Bristol — Guide

Guided walks in Bristol are a fantastic way to explore the local area while learning about its history and hidden gems. They appeal to nature lovers, history enthusiasts, and those who enjoy getting active outdoors with like-minded individuals. These walks often take you through lesser-known parts of town or through green spaces that might not be on your radar.

You can expect these guided walks to occur in a variety of venues—ranging from charming local parks and nature reserves to quaint streets and historic sites within the city. They run regularly, so there's always an opportunity for you to join a group led by knowledgeable guides who share their passion for the area. Whether you're walking through the woods or along coastal paths, each walk offers a unique experience that combines exercise with education and fun.
